Charlton striker Josh Magennis has recovered from a knee injury to face Plymouth today.

The Addicks frontman was expected to be out until next weekend, but he has shaken off the problem.

Meanwhile, Tony Watt has not travelled with the squad with his exit looking increasingly likely.

Magennis replaces the suspended Lee Novak in what is Valley boss Karl Robinson’s only change from their opening day win over Bristol Rovers.

Summer signing Ben Reeves misses out with a calf injury.

Charlton XI: Amos, Solly, Pearce, Bauer, Dasilva, Kashi, Forster-Caskey, Fosu, Clarke, Holmes, Magennis.

Subs: Phillips, Sarr, Jackson, Aribo, Hackett-Fairchild, Ahearne-Grant.

Plymouth XI: McCormick; Miller, Sawyer, Edwards, Sarcevic, Carey, Blissett, Jervis, Bradley, Grant, Fox.

Subs: Loeke, Songo’o, Ness, Ainsworth, Lameiras, Taylor-Sinclair, Wylde.
